The video only shows Luann's interaction with the cops outside, after they leave the hotel.
Before that, she had an altercation with hotel security and then the police inside, where she also assaulted an officer who tried to get her out of the wrong room she was in. She tried to lock herself in a bathroom and slammed a door on a cop in the process. It was cited in many of the original reports, but the one below in the LA Times says:
"After police arrived, the “RHONY” star allegedly locked herself in a bathroom, according to WPTV; when an officer tried to get her out, De Lesseps allegedly pushed him in the chest and hit him in the forehead with the door.
She allegedly resisted being handcuffed and later slipped out of her cuffs and tried to exit a police car, kicking the door to keep it from closing when she was put back in, WPTV reported.
De Lesseps was arrested on felony charges of battery on a police officer, resisting arrest with violence and crimes against a person, and a misdemeanor charge of disorderly intoxication, according to the Palm Beach Post. "
